- Collaborate with HR and hiring managers to develop and implement effective campus recruitment strategies.
- Attend career fairs, networking events, and other recruiting events at various universities and colleges to promote our company and job opportunities.
- Coordinate and schedule campus visits, information sessions, and on-campus interviews.
- Develop relationships with career services offices, student organizations, and other relevant groups to expand our reach and promote diversity.
- Assist with creating and updating marketing materials and presentations to effectively represent our company and attract top talent.
- Manage the application and selection process for campus recruitment, including reviewing resumes, conducting initial screenings, and coordinating interviews.
- Monitor and track campus recruitment metrics to assess the effectiveness of our efforts and make data-driven decisions for improvement.
- Serve as a point of contact for candidates throughout the recruitment process, providing timely and helpful communication and addressing any questions or concerns.
- Coordinate diversity and inclusion initiatives and events, such as diversity career fairs and diversity-focused workshops.
- Stay updated on industry trends and best practices in campus recruitment and diversity outreach, and make recommendations for improvement and innovation.
- Maintain accurate and organized records of all recruitment and outreach activities.

Penguin Random House is an American multinational conglomerate publishing company formed in 2013 from the merger of Random House and Penguin Group. As of 2013, Penguin Random House employed about 10,000+ people globally and published 15,000 titles annually under its 250 divisions and imprints.
